COAS reaffirms commitment to Army welfare

The Chief of Army Staff (COAS), Lt Gen Kenneth Tobiah Minimah has reaffirmed his com­mitment to welfare of Nigerian Army Per­sonnel. He made this known during second quarter 2014 Nigerian Army Welfare Insur­ance Scheme (NAWIS) Board of Directors (BOD) meeting held in the Headquarters 82 Di­vision, NA Enugu.
The COAS who spoke through the Group Man­aging Director (GMD) of the Nigerian Army Wel­fare Limited and Guar­antee and Chairman of NAWIS (BOD) Major General Bitrus Kwaji em­phasised that welfare and training are the motivat­ing factors for any mili­tary force.
The GMD who in his opening remarks stated that the NA will continue to provide the best wel­fare for its officers and men to achieve the de­sired vision and mission of the COAS. He further said that this meeting has become necessary for us to meet on quarterly ba­sis because of NAWIS direct involvement in the operation that is current­ly ongoing in the North East, where the needs to review the operations and activities of the NAWIS become very important.
NAWIS involves di­rectly because we have to make payments im­mediately to the families of the decease personnel that unfortunately been victims of ongoing opera­tion against the terrorists. General Kwaji therefore urged the members to come up with more pro­active measures in order to re-strategies to meet the challenges. He also advised the members to be open-minded while deliberating in this con­ference.
Earlier, the Managing Director of the NAWIS Colonel SS Jiya informed the conference that the agency has worked as­siduously to improve the existing welfare services in the NA, which includ­ed the reduction of the suffering of officers, sol­diers and their dependants in the events of sudden death, killed in action, retirement and permanent disabilities, as well as motivating services per­sonnel in the discharge of their duties, especially those serving in the op­eration in the North East against the terrorists.
